City of Hoboken to offer updated COVD-19 booster at pop-up clinics

Mayor Ravi S. Bhalla today announced pop-up COVID-19 updated booster clinics following the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) and the U. S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) authorization of the Pfizer-BioNTech COVID-19 bivalent vaccine. The pop-up clinics will begin on Thursday, Sept. 15, for all those eligible.

"Ensuring that our most vulnerable residents have access to the newly updated COVID-19 booster and seasonal flu vaccine is critical as we head towards the fall and winter holidays,” said Mayor Bhalla. "Thank you to Hoboken Family Pharmacy for working with the Hoboken Health Department to bring the updated boosters to our seniors.”

Starting on Thursday, Sept. 15, the Hoboken Health Department and Hoboken Family Pharmacy will begin offering flu vaccines and updated COVID-19 boosters to eligible individuals, 12 years old or older, who received their COVID-19 vaccine or booster at least two months ago. The Hoboken Health Department and Hoboken Family Pharmacy will be in the community rooms of each of the following buildings from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m.. Residents do not need to live in the building to get a booster or flu shot.
